38720 ZIP Code — Alligator, MS

Bolivar County, Mississippi

ZIP code 38720 is located in Alligator, Mississippi, within Bolivar County. It covers approximately 58.88 square miles and serves a population of 656 residents. This is a standard ZIP code in the Central (CT) timezone, served by area code 662.

About ZIP code 38720

The housing stock consists of a higher-than-average concentration of mobile homes. Most homes were built in the 1980s, giving the area an established character. Median home value is $57,500. Owner-occupancy is high at 80%, well above the national average.

Median household income is $55,903. Poverty affects 27% of residents, above the national average.

The dominant occupation class is management, business, and professional, with education and healthcare as the leading industry. The average commute of 26 minutes is near the national average.

College attainment at 19% is below the national average, consistent with a trades and production-oriented local economy.

Health indicators show elevated rates of diabetes (16%), smoking (22%) compared to national benchmarks. 15% of residents lack health insurance, above the national average.

Overall, ZIP code 38720 reflects a community defined by a trades-oriented workforce, economic challenges above the national average, and high homeownership.
